Unless it's a safety issue, you are stuck counting on the dealer being up to date on upgrades. They have access to the BRP website for upgrades, which you don't. But, not all dealers check on a consistent basis.

Up grades are not recalls, Recalls require by law a mailed notice to all owners.
Up dates seem to be hit or miss with most dealers.:dontknow:
